Assuming this is a 4.3L engine, the fuel pressure regulator is located under the upper intake manifold. The upper intake manifold must be removed to gain access to the regulator.

connect a fuel pressure gauge to the port at the back. turn key on and check for pressure,watch for pressure drop if it drops immediately regulator is leaking.on4.3 reulator is under upper intake plenum
